[lldb] Rename formatv verbose log call, misc log cleanups [NFC] (#186951)
lldb had three preprocessor defines for logging,

LLDB_LOG  - formatv style argument
LLDB_LOGF - printf style argument
LLDB_LOGV - formatv style argument, only when verbose enabled

If you weren't looking at Log.h and the definition of these three, and
wanted to log something with formatv, it was easy to use LLDB_LOGV by
accident. We just had a situation where an important log statement
wasn't logging and it turned out to be this. This is fragile if you
aren't looking at the header directly, so I'd like to make this more
explicit. My proposal:

LLDB_LOG  - formatv style argument
LLDB_LOG_VERBOSE - formatv style argument, only when verbose enabled 
LLDB_LOGF - printf style argument
LLDB_LOGF_VERBOSE - printf style argument, only when verbose enabled

The new fouth one is to remove several places where we do `if (log &&
log->GetVerbose()) LLDB_LOGF (...)` in the sources today, and make both
styles consistent.

This PR implements that change, mechanically changing all LLDB_LOGV's to
LLDB_LOG_VERBOSE.

It also updates many of the `if (log && log->GetVerbose()) LLDB_LOGF`'s.
Some uses of this conditional expression do extra calculations in
addition to logging, and so those were left as-is so we're not doing
throwaway work when running without verbose logging.

There were many instances throughout lldb where callers are still doing
`if (log) LLDB_LOG*(...)`, a remnant of when all calls were to the `Log`
object's `Printf()` method, and you had to check if your local Log*
pointer was non-nullptr before calling the method. I removed those,
again keeping ones where work for logging is done in the block of code.

The code changes are all mechanical and uninteresting, but the question
of whether this naming change is widely agreed on is maybe worth
discussing.

llvm::Error Interpret(ControlStack &control, DataStack &data, Signatures sig) {
if (control.empty())
return llvm::Error::success();
// Since the only data types are single endian and ULEBs, the
// endianness should not matter.
llvm::DataExtractor cur_block(control.back(), true, 64);
llvm::DataExtractor::Cursor pc(0);
while (!control.empty()) {
/// Activate the top most block from the control stack.
auto activate_block = [&]() {
// Save the return address.
if (control.size() > 1)
control[control.size() - 2] = cur_block.getData().drop_front(pc.tell());
cur_block = llvm::DataExtractor(control.back(), true, 64);
if (pc)
pc = llvm::DataExtractor::Cursor(0);
};
/// Fetch the next byte in the instruction stream.
auto next_byte = [&]() -> uint8_t {
// At the end of the current block?
while (pc.tell() >= cur_block.size() && !control.empty()) {
if (control.size() == 1) {
control.pop_back();
return 0;
}
control.pop_back();
activate_block();
}
// Fetch the next instruction.
return cur_block.getU8(pc);
};
// Fetch the next opcode.
OpCodes opcode = (OpCodes)next_byte();
if (control.empty() || !pc)
return pc.takeError();
LLDB_LOG_VERBOSE(GetLog(LLDBLog::DataFormatters),
"[eval {0}] opcode={1}, control={2}, data={3}",
toString(sig), toString(opcode), control.size(),
toString(data));
// Various shorthands to improve the readability of error handling.
#define TYPE_CHECK(...) \
if (auto error = TypeCheck(data, __VA_ARGS__)) \
return error;
auto error = [&](llvm::Twine msg) {
return llvm::createStringError(msg + "(opcode=" + toString(opcode) + ")");
};
switch (opcode) {
// Data stack manipulation.
case op_dup:
TYPE_CHECK(Any);
data.Push(data.back());
continue;
case op_drop:
TYPE_CHECK(Any);
data.pop_back();
continue;
case op_pick: {
TYPE_CHECK(UInt);
uint64_t idx = data.Pop<uint64_t>();
if (idx >= data.size())
return error("index out of bounds");
data.Push(data[idx]);
continue;
}
case op_over:
TYPE_CHECK(Any, Any);
data.Push(data[data.size() - 2]);
continue;
case op_swap: {
TYPE_CHECK(Any, Any);
auto x = data.PopAny();
auto y = data.PopAny();
data.Push(x);
data.Push(y);
continue;
}
case op_rot: {
TYPE_CHECK(Any, Any, Any);
auto z = data.PopAny();
auto y = data.PopAny();
auto x = data.PopAny();
data.Push(z);
data.Push(x);
data.Push(y);
continue;
}
// Control stack manipulation.
case op_begin: {
uint64_t length = cur_block.getULEB128(pc);
if (!pc)
return pc.takeError();
llvm::StringRef block = cur_block.getBytes(pc, length);
if (!pc)
return pc.takeError();
control.push_back(block);
continue;
}
case op_if:
TYPE_CHECK(UInt);
if (data.Pop<uint64_t>() != 0) {
if (!cur_block.size())
return error("empty control stack");
activate_block();
} else
control.pop_back();
continue;
case op_ifelse:
TYPE_CHECK(UInt);
if (cur_block.size() < 2)
return error("empty control stack");
if (data.Pop<uint64_t>() == 0)
control[control.size() - 2] = control.back();
control.pop_back();
activate_block();
continue;
case op_return:
control.clear();
return pc.takeError();
